Have you recieved an identical envelope from a company,but with your address and postage mark on?I have seen mail come through the mech before with another envelope stuck to it,but blank,processing error at mailing house i expect.It could have been stuck to the letter for you,and the IMP/iLSM could of printed the barcode on the blank envelope(would explain the orange barcode on the blank one!).
